Todays exploration is about the mystical dimension of what we call "self" and in that context the meaning of the denial of self. We also take a look at how this is intricately connected with the authority to forgive, that is given to us (Matt9:8). Je'he also asserts from different perspectives how condemnation as an internal phenomenon is the root of all disease and death, and can be overcome in following Christ. Conscience

Join Je’he into the mysteries in Christ. On the basis of what Je‘he discussed in the first episode, today’s explorations are in “conscience”, diving deeper in decoding our reality framing. Je’he makes the distinction between common carnal conscience and redeemed “new creation” conscience, and explains the fundamental role of conscience in the perception of reality, under the "law of sin and death", linking it to the incident of the garden of Eden. Further he throws light on the maturing of conscience as a different pair of shoes. Extra note: The credibility of apocryphal texts like the gospel of Mary is questionable. I didn’t say that explicitly, which I probably should have. I quote from it in this episode not because I think it is Scripture, which I don’t. I quote it because it points out something that can help us to understand Scripture better, and where actual Scripture got misinterpreted a lot historically. I could have made my point very well without this quote, to avoid confusion. It is my belief that the canon of the Bible is historically the most credible information we have about Jesus. The human experience in the Great I Am

Join Je’he into the mysteries in Christ. We are beginning with the fundamental questions about reality, to understand biblical truth in its multidimensional context. Je’he orientates on St. Paul’s teachings about the discernment of the flesh and the spirit (John 3:6, Rom 8) and dives deep with it. Is worldly conscience the key to the limitation of perception of the world/cosmos, due to immediate survival-based projection of good and bad into everything? May we need to broaden our interpretation of the term “law” (nomos) to also be a perception-creation framework?
